Need some inspiration for 20th January? Rebel leader Simon de Montfort held the first true English Parliament on this day in 1265. Why not go and listen the MPs debating inside the House of Commons ? You can go inside the House of Lords as well, or have a look around on one of their regular Saturday tours .
